What you said is right, after doing some tests, just show my
experiences as below:
1.
<activity android:name=".MyActivity" android:label="@string/
app_name"
android:multiprocess="true"
android:excludeFromRecents="true">
<intent-filter>
<action android:name="android.intent.action.VIEW" />
<category
android:name="android.intent.category.DEFAULT" />
<data android:mimeType="image/*" />
</intent-filter>
</activity>
It will only work for the image file.
2.
<activity android:name=".MyActivity" android:label="@string/
app_name"
android:multiprocess="true"
android:excludeFromRecents="true">
<intent-filter>
<action android:name="android.intent.action.VIEW" />
<category
android:name="android.intent.category.DEFAULT" />
<data android:mimeType="*/*" />
</intent-filter>
</activity>
It will work for all including the media directory, which is what I
want.

> Your intent filter should look like this :
> <intent-filter android:icon="@drawable/icon" android:label="@string/
> intent_open_image">
> <action android:name="android.intent.action.VIEW"></action>
> <category android:name="android.intent.category.DEFAULT"></
> category>
> <data android:mimeType="image/*"></data>
> </intent-filter>
>
> Don't forget to include the mime type with the <data> element. Your
> <type> element does not
> exist.http://developer.android.com/intl/fr/guide/topics/manifest/data-eleme...
